Instalando Servidor LAMP Linux
pjunior
Pedro Arns Junior
Olá a todos
aqui vai um tutorial que achei de como instalar um servidor Lamp no linux, mas serve também para o Mint Linux.
Esse guia será dividido em quatro partes:
1. Instalação do Apache
2. Instalação do PHP
3. Instalação do MySQL
4. Instalação do phpMyAdmin
Para poder executar todos os passos você deverá saber a senha do root e uma noção básica de linux.
1. Instalação do Apache
Para instalar o apache é simples, vamos instalá-lo usando o apt-get:
sudo apt-get install apache2
O download e a instalação são feitos automáticamente, após isso, para iniciar e parar o apache, basta digitar os comandos:
sudo /etc/init.d/apache2 start
sudo /etc/init.d/apache2 stop
Sua pasta www deverá estar em: /var/www/. Agora basta digitar no seu browser http://ipdoservidor, onde ipdoservidor é o ip do servidor que você instalar ou apache, ao digitar isso, se você viu a página do apache, é porque está funcionando corretamente.
2. Instalando o PHP
Digite no terminal:
sudo apt-get install php5 libapache2-mod-php5
Ou qualquer versão do php que você queira. Agora reinicie o apache:
sudo /etc/init.d/apache2 restart
Se você deseja testar o PHP, pode criar uma página de teste e colocá-la em /var/www/. Segue um exeplo:
sudo gedit /var/www/test.php
e escreva isto: < ?php echo “Hello World”; ?>
Agora rode no browser:http://ipdoservidor/test.php , você deverá ver: ” Hello World ”
Feito.
3. Instalando o MySQL
Digite no terminal:
sudo apt-get install mysql-server
Opcional - Se você está rodando o mysql em um servidor, você deve editar o arquivo /etc/mysql/my.cnf e substituir este valor (127.0.0.1) pelo seu endereço IP.
Caso na instalação do mysql, ele não pedir para você setar uma senha, digite o seguinte comando:
mysql> SET PASSWORD FOR ‘root’@'localhost’ = PASSWORD(’xxxxxx’);
Agora tente rodar:
mysql -uroot -pxxx
onde xxx é a sua senha.
Pronto, o mysql já está funcionando e o servidor LAMP está completo, agora se você deseja instalar um cliente para o mysql siga em frente, caso não deseje, você pode para por aqui. :)
4. Instalação do phpMyAdmin
Digite no terminal:
sudo apt-get install libapache2-mod-auth-mysql php5-mysql phpmyadmin
Reinicie o apache:
sudo /etc/init.d/apache2 restart
Para acessar o mysql externamente, descomente a seguinte linha do arquivo /etc/my.cnf
#skip-networking
O arquivo de configuração do phpMyAdmin ficará em: /etc/phpmyadmin. Agora você irá editar o arquivo de configuração do apache:
sudo vi /etc/apache2/apache2.conf
e incluir a seguinte linha:
Include /etc/phpmyadmin/apache.conf
Reinicie o apache
sudo /etc/init.d/apache2 restart
Outro assunto foi fazer o mysql rodar com o php5. Primeiro instale estes pacotes:
sudo apt-get install php5-mysql mysql-client
então edite o php.ini e adicione está linha: ” extensions=mysql.so” se isto não existir lá.
sudo vi /etc/php5/apache2/php.ini
Reinicie o apache:
sudo /etc/init.d/apache2 restart
Feito isso, você terá o LAMP intalado no seu linux, e com um cliente para acessar o MySQL.
[url=http://knol.google.com/k/j%C3%A9ferson-machado/instalando-servidor-lamp-linux/38iv47s6af8r8/6#]http://knol.google.com/k/j%C3%A9ferson-machado/instalando-servidor-lamp-linux/38iv47s6af8r8/6#[/url]
espero que gostem do tutorial
aqui vai um tutorial que achei de como instalar um servidor Lamp no linux, mas serve também para o Mint Linux.
Esse guia será dividido em quatro partes:
1. Instalação do Apache
2. Instalação do PHP
3. Instalação do MySQL
4. Instalação do phpMyAdmin
Para poder executar todos os passos você deverá saber a senha do root e uma noção básica de linux.
1. Instalação do Apache
Para instalar o apache é simples, vamos instalá-lo usando o apt-get:
sudo apt-get install apache2
O download e a instalação são feitos automáticamente, após isso, para iniciar e parar o apache, basta digitar os comandos:
sudo /etc/init.d/apache2 start
sudo /etc/init.d/apache2 stop
Sua pasta www deverá estar em: /var/www/. Agora basta digitar no seu browser http://ipdoservidor, onde ipdoservidor é o ip do servidor que você instalar ou apache, ao digitar isso, se você viu a página do apache, é porque está funcionando corretamente.
2. Instalando o PHP
Digite no terminal:
sudo apt-get install php5 libapache2-mod-php5
Ou qualquer versão do php que você queira. Agora reinicie o apache:
sudo /etc/init.d/apache2 restart
Se você deseja testar o PHP, pode criar uma página de teste e colocá-la em /var/www/. Segue um exeplo:
sudo gedit /var/www/test.php
e escreva isto: < ?php echo “Hello World”; ?>
Agora rode no browser:http://ipdoservidor/test.php , você deverá ver: ” Hello World ”
Feito.
3. Instalando o MySQL
Digite no terminal:
sudo apt-get install mysql-server
Opcional - Se você está rodando o mysql em um servidor, você deve editar o arquivo /etc/mysql/my.cnf e substituir este valor (127.0.0.1) pelo seu endereço IP.
Caso na instalação do mysql, ele não pedir para você setar uma senha, digite o seguinte comando:
mysql> SET PASSWORD FOR ‘root’@'localhost’ = PASSWORD(’xxxxxx’);
Agora tente rodar:
mysql -uroot -pxxx
onde xxx é a sua senha.
Pronto, o mysql já está funcionando e o servidor LAMP está completo, agora se você deseja instalar um cliente para o mysql siga em frente, caso não deseje, você pode para por aqui. :)
4. Instalação do phpMyAdmin
Digite no terminal:
sudo apt-get install libapache2-mod-auth-mysql php5-mysql phpmyadmin
Reinicie o apache:
sudo /etc/init.d/apache2 restart
Para acessar o mysql externamente, descomente a seguinte linha do arquivo /etc/my.cnf
#skip-networking
O arquivo de configuração do phpMyAdmin ficará em: /etc/phpmyadmin. Agora você irá editar o arquivo de configuração do apache:
sudo vi /etc/apache2/apache2.conf
e incluir a seguinte linha:
Include /etc/phpmyadmin/apache.conf
Reinicie o apache
sudo /etc/init.d/apache2 restart
Outro assunto foi fazer o mysql rodar com o php5. Primeiro instale estes pacotes:
sudo apt-get install php5-mysql mysql-client
então edite o php.ini e adicione está linha: ” extensions=mysql.so” se isto não existir lá.
sudo vi /etc/php5/apache2/php.ini
Reinicie o apache:
sudo /etc/init.d/apache2 restart
Feito isso, você terá o LAMP intalado no seu linux, e com um cliente para acessar o MySQL.
[url=http://knol.google.com/k/j%C3%A9ferson-machado/instalando-servidor-lamp-linux/38iv47s6af8r8/6#]http://knol.google.com/k/j%C3%A9ferson-machado/instalando-servidor-lamp-linux/38iv47s6af8r8/6#[/url]
espero que gostem do tutorial
Entre ou Registre-se para fazer um comentário.
Comentários
Pra instalar a versão 5.5 tem que adicionar um repositório adicional (ppa) do link abaixo:
https://launchpad.net/~nathan-renniewaldock/+archive/ppa
Os comandos para adicionar o repositorio:
[i]sudo add-apt-repository ppa:nathan-renniewaldock/ppa
sudo apt-get update[/i]
Detalhe, não vai ser possível ter a versão 5.1 e 5.5 instalado ao mesmo tempo, então se foi instalado anterior a 5.1, [b]faça backup de seus dados[/b] execute:
[i]apt-get purge mysql-server[/i] (somente se tiver a versão 5.1 instalada)
[i]sudo apt-get install mysql-server-5.5[/i]
Nunca se esqueça, backup é seu amigo de todas as horas! ( experiencia pripria, pois ja atrasei projetos por problemas de software ou hardware e não ter backup)
Abraços a todos.
Só que, pra variar, a versão que tem no apt tem barba branca... então tem que baixar o deb (versão pra ubuntu) direto no site:
http://www.mysql.com/downloads/workbench/
Acho que a sua intenção em colaborar e compartilhando o seu conhecimento é ótima!
Mas acho que o lugar mais interessante em se portar um tutorial seria a na própria Wiki.
O que o senhor acha?
Fica a dica! :-D
Abraço!